Bitcoin is a digital currency that operates on a decentralized network of computers. Unlike traditional currencies controlled by governments and banks, Bitcoin is independent and operates on a technology called blockchain.
Bitcoin (BTC) is the pioneering cryptocurrency, introduced by an individual or group using the pseudonym Satoshi Nakamoto in a 2008 whitepaper titled "Bitcoin: A Peer-to-Peer Electronic Cash System." It was later released as open-source software in 2009. Bitcoin's primary innovation lies in its use of blockchain technology, a decentralized and distributed ledger that records all transactions across a network of computers, providing transparency and security.

In terms of price history, Bitcoin had a relatively modest beginning, with its value hovering around a few cents in the early years. However, as awareness and adoption grew, the price experienced significant fluctuations. One of the earliest notable price events occurred in May 2010 when a programmer named Laszlo Hanyecz famously paid 10,000 BTC for two pizzas, marking one of the first real-world transactions using Bitcoin. By 2013, Bitcoin surpassed $100 for the first time.
The cryptocurrency gained more attention in 2017 when its price skyrocketed, reaching an all-time high of nearly $20,000 in December. This surge was fueled by increased mainstream interest, institutional involvement, and speculation. However, the market experienced a subsequent correction, and Bitcoin's price dropped significantly in 2018.
Bitcoin's price continued to exhibit volatility in the following years, with periods of both bullish and bearish trends. Institutional acceptance and regulatory developments played a crucial role in shaping the market sentiment.
By 2022, Bitcoin had regained substantial value, solidifying its status as a prominent digital asset and a store of value.

Blockchain technology ensures trust, security, and transparency in the world of cryptocurrencies. Think of the blockchain as a digital ledger that records every Bitcoin transaction.
What is Blockchain? Blockchain is the technology that underlies Bitcoin. It's like a public digital ledger that records all transactions in a secure and transparent manner. Each block contains a list of transactions, and they are linked together in a chain, forming the blockchain.
Blockchain is the revolutionary technology that forms the foundation of Bitcoin and other cryptocurrencies. It's essentially a decentralized and distributed ledger that records transactions across a network of computers. Each transaction is added to a block, and these blocks are linked together, creating a secure and transparent chain of information. More Details about the Blockchain Technology.
Why is it Important?
Decentralization and Trust:
Enhanced Security: Traditional centralized systems are vulnerable to hacking and fraud. Blockchain's decentralized nature means there's no single point of failure, making it highly resistant to attacks.
Trustless Transactions: The trust is not placed in a central authority but in the consensus mechanism of the network. Participants can engage in transactions without needing to trust a third party.
Transparency and Immutability:
Public Visibility: All transactions recorded on the blockchain are visible to all participants in the network. This transparency fosters trust and accountability.
Immutable Record: Once a block is added to the blockchain, it cannot be altered. This immutability ensures the integrity of the transaction history.
Security Through Cryptography:
Cryptographic Hash Functions: Transactions are secured using complex mathematical algorithms. Any attempt to alter a transaction would require changing the entire block, which is practically impossible.
Private and Public Keys: Users have a public key (address) for receiving funds and a private key for accessing and managing their cryptocurrencies. This cryptographic pairing adds an extra layer of security.
Efficiency and Reduced Costs:
Fast Transactions: Blockchain transactions can occur in minutes, compared to traditional banking systems that may take days.
Reduced Intermediaries: By eliminating intermediaries, such as banks, blockchain reduces transaction costs and speeds up processes.
Smart Contracts and Automation:
Self-Executing Contracts: Smart contracts are programmable agreements that automatically execute when predefined conditions are met. This reduces the need for intermediaries and minimizes the risk of human error.
Efficiency Gains: Automated processes through smart contracts lead to increased efficiency, especially in complex business transactions.
Global Accessibility:
Financial Inclusion*:* Blockchain enables anyone with an internet connection to participate in the global economy. This is particularly beneficial for the unbanked population, providing them access to financial services.
Innovation and Disruption:
Fostering Innovation: Blockchain has the potential to revolutionize various industries beyond finance, including supply chain, healthcare, and voting systems.
Disrupting Traditional Models: The decentralized and transparent nature of blockchain challenges traditional business models, promoting innovation and competition.

Mining is like solving complex puzzles to validate transactions and create new Bitcoins.
How Does Mining Work? Mining is the process by which new bitcoins are created and transactions are verified. Miners use powerful computers to solve complex mathematical puzzles, and the first one to solve it gets to add a new block to the blockchain. This process is resource-intensive but essential for maintaining the network.
Why Mine?
Earning Rewards: Miners are rewarded with new bitcoins for their efforts.
Securing the Network: Mining helps secure the blockchain by preventing fraud and double-spending.
Think of a Bitcoin wallet as a digital bank account for your cryptocurrencies.
What is a Bitcoin / Cryptocurrency Wallet? A Bitcoin wallet is a digital tool that allows you to store, send, and receive bitcoins. It consists of two keys: a public key (your address) for receiving funds and a private key for accessing and managing your bitcoins.
TYPES OF WALLETS:
Hardware Wallets: Physical devices for enhanced security. Examples: Trezor, CoolWallet, SafePal.
Software Wallets: Apps or online platforms for convenience.
Paper Wallets: Printed or written records of your keys for offline storage.
